Offshore wind energy involves installing wind turbines in coastal or nearshore waters to capture wind power and convert it into electricity. Unlike onshore wind, offshore wind offers higher and more consistent wind speeds, resulting in greater energy generation potential. Modern offshore wind farms use advanced turbines, floating platforms, and high-capacity transmission systems to harness energy efficiently, providing a scalable solution to meet the growing electricity requirements of urban, industrial, and remote areas.
One of the primary factors driving the Asia-Pacific offshore wind market is the region’s increasing energy demand due to rapid industrialization, urbanization, and population growth. Countries such as China, Japan, South Korea, and Taiwan are investing heavily in offshore wind projects to diversify their energy mix and reduce dependence on fossil fuels. Offshore wind projects offer long-term energy security while supporting national climate goals by reducing greenhouse gas emissions and enabling the integration of renewable energy into the grid.
Technological advancements are playing a significant role in shaping the offshore wind market. Innovations in turbine design, floating platforms, and installation methods have improved efficiency, lowered operational costs, and enabled deployment in deeper waters. As Per Market Research Future, the adoption of predictive maintenance systems, smart monitoring, and digital twin technologies allows operators to optimize performance, extend turbine lifespan, and reduce downtime. These improvements enhance the financial viability and reliability of offshore wind projects.
Environmental sustainability is another major driver of offshore wind adoption in the Asia-Pacific region. Offshore wind energy generates electricity with minimal greenhouse gas emissions, helping countries meet their renewable energy targets and climate commitments. By providing an alternative to coal- and gas-fired power plants, offshore wind projects contribute to cleaner air and reduced environmental impact. Additionally, careful planning and monitoring ensure that offshore wind installations minimize effects on marine ecosystems and biodiversity.
The Asia-Pacific offshore wind market spans diverse applications, including utility-scale energy generation for urban and industrial centers, integration with national power grids, and support for microgrids in remote coastal or island communities. Offshore wind complements other renewable energy sources such as solar and onshore wind by providing consistent, large-scale generation capacity. This combination supports grid stability, reduces reliance on fossil fuels, and enables long-term energy transition strategies.
Despite the advantages, the Asia-Pacific offshore wind market faces challenges, including high capital investment, complex regulatory frameworks, and technical constraints associated with offshore construction and maintenance. Turbine installation, operation in deep waters, and transmission to onshore grids require specialized vessels, equipment, and skilled personnel. However, policy support, public-private partnerships, and technological innovations are helping overcome these obstacles, making offshore wind increasingly accessible and cost-effective.
